‘Spider-Man’ Director Jon Watts Producing New ‘Final Destination’ Movie for HBO Max!

It’s been quite a while now since we’ve heard a peep about the Final Destination franchise, with the most recent reports from 2020 indicating that a new installment in the franchise was in development. Last we heard, the series is being retooled with a brand new movie, and now Jon Watts (Clown, Cop Car, Spider-Man: No Way Home) has come on board!

Variety reports that Watts will be producing the new Final Destination for HBO Max.

Based on a treatment by Watts, Lori Evans Taylor (“Wicked Wicked Games”) and Guy Busick (Scream 2021) are writing the new take on creator Jeffrey Reddick‘s popular franchise.

Producers on the new movie for New Line Cinema also include Dianne McGunigle (Cop Car) as well as Final Destination producers Craig Perry and Sheila Hanahan Taylor.

“Both Dianne and I have been massive fans of ‘Final Destination’ from the very beginning,” Watts said in a statement. “So to be able to have a hand in crafting a new story with the original team and New Line is going to be both fun and exciting.”

This will be the sixth installment in the hit franchise, and the first in over ten years. Each film centers on “Death” hunting down young friends who survive a mass casualty event.
